summ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orKoop Mast <kwm@FreeBSD.org>2014-02-06 15:49:09 +0000
committerKoop Mast <kwm@FreeBSD.org>2014-02-06 15:49:09 +0000
commitb7f9150446ed204fdbf09060b4c6a1ee4613e484 (patch)
tree56a471d701bba37ca4a05b1bc424ae1ec7496d2a
parent29a0d86cf167a4fe80738e8093ddf232ba494c4d (diff)
downloadfreebsd-ports-b7f9150446ed204fdbf09060b4c6a1ee4613e484.zip
Stagify.
-rw-r--r--devel/ptlib/Makefile13
-rw-r--r--net-im/ekiga/Makefile7
-rw-r--r--net-im/ekiga/pkg-plist1
-rw-r--r--net/opal/Makefile13
4 files changed, 21 insertions, 13 deletions
diff --git a/devel/ptlib/Makefile b/devel/ptlib/Makefile
index e1701ed78912..2b2a832fc460 100644
--- a/devel/ptlib/Makefile
+++ b/devel/ptlib/Makefile
@@ -43,7 +43,6 @@ OPTIONS_DEFAULT=BSDVIDEO SDL V4L JABBER
BSDVIDEO_DESC= BSD video support
DEBUG_DESC= Install debug library
-NO_STAGE= yes
.include <bsd.port.options.mk>
PLIST_SUB+= PORTVERSION=${PORTVERSION} \
@@ -166,11 +165,15 @@ pre-configure:
cd ${WRKSRC}/plugins/ && autoreconf -fi
post-install:
- ${LN} -sf libpt.so.${PORTVERSION} ${PREFIX}/lib/libpt.so.${PVERSION_MAJOR}
- ${LN} -sf libpt.so.${PORTVERSION} ${PREFIX}/lib/libpt.so.${PVERSION_MINOR}
+ ${LN} -sf libpt.so.${PORTVERSION} ${STAGEDIR}${PREFIX}/lib/libpt.so.${PVERSION_MAJOR}
+ ${LN} -sf libpt.so.${PORTVERSION} ${STAGEDIR}${PREFIX}/lib/libpt.so.${PVERSION_MINOR}
.if ${PORT_OPTIONS:MDEBUG}
- ${LN} -sf libpt_d.so.${PORTVERSION} ${PREFIX}/lib/libpt_d.so.${PVERSION_MAJOR}
- ${LN} -sf libpt_d.so.${PORTVERSION} ${PREFIX}/lib/libpt_d.so.${PVERSION_MINOR}
+ ${LN} -sf libpt_d.so.${PORTVERSION} ${STAGEDIR}${PREFIX}/lib/libpt_d.so.${PVERSION_MAJOR}
+ ${LN} -sf libpt_d.so.${PORTVERSION} ${STAGEDIR}${PREFIX}/lib/libpt_d.so.${PVERSION_MINOR}
.endif
+ @${CHMOD} 0755 ${STAGEDIR}${PREFIX}/lib/libpt.so.${PORTVERSION} \
+ ${STAGEDIR}${PREFIX}/lib/ptlib-${PORTVERSION}/devices/*/*.so
+ @${STRIP_CMD} ${STAGEDIR}${PREFIX}/lib/libpt.so.${PORTVERSION}
+ @${STRIP_CMD} ${STAGEDIR}${PREFIX}/lib/ptlib-${PORTVERSION}/devices/*/*.so
.include <bsd.port.mk>
diff --git a/net-im/ekiga/Makefile b/net-im/ekiga/Makefile
index 2f900b1d53f6..0f2ce9c71bc5 100644
--- a/net-im/ekiga/Makefile
+++ b/net-im/ekiga/Makefile
@@ -30,8 +30,6 @@ INSTALLS_ICONS= yes
CPPFLAGS+= -I${LOCALBASE}/include
LDFLAGS+= -I${LOCALBASE}/lib
-MAN1= ekiga.1
-
OPTIONS_DEFINE= LDAP NOTIFY EVOLUTION GCONF DBUS AVAHI GNOMEHELP
OPTIONS_DEFAULT=NOTIFY DBUS GCONF AVAHI
@@ -49,7 +47,6 @@ LOUDMOUTH_DESC= XMPP (jabber) support
# Note that h.323 support is enabled when opal is build with it.
-NO_STAGE= yes
.include <bsd.port.options.mk>
PLIST_SUB+= VERSION=${PORTVERSION}
@@ -168,4 +165,8 @@ CONFIGURE_ARGS+=--disable-gdu
PLIST_SUB+= GNOMEHELP="@comment "
.endif
+post-install:
+ @${STRIP_CMD} ${STAGEDIR}${PREFIX}/lib/ekiga/${PORTVERSION}/libekiga.so
+ @${STRIP_CMD} ${STAGEDIR}${PREFIX}/lib/ekiga/${PORTVERSION}/plugins/*.so
+
.include <bsd.port.mk>
diff --git a/net-im/ekiga/pkg-plist b/net-im/ekiga/pkg-plist
index 6832cee7d625..e8f2603f7b08 100644
--- a/net-im/ekiga/pkg-plist
+++ b/net-im/ekiga/pkg-plist
@@ -12,6 +12,7 @@ lib/ekiga/%%VERSION%%/libekiga.la
%%LDAP%%lib/ekiga/4.0.1/plugins/libgmldap.so
%%NOTIFY%%lib/ekiga/%%VERSION%%/plugins/libgmlibnotify.so
%%NOTIFY%%lib/ekiga/%%VERSION%%/plugins/libgmlibnotify.la
+man/man1/ekiga.1.gz
share/applications/ekiga.desktop
%%DBUS%%share/dbus-1/services/org.ekiga.Ekiga.service
%%DBUS%%share/dbus-1/services/org.ekiga.Helper.service
diff --git a/net/opal/Makefile b/net/opal/Makefile
index d556aa863b03..3be7055d1d9f 100644
--- a/net/opal/Makefile
+++ b/net/opal/Makefile
@@ -58,7 +58,6 @@ LID_DESC= Light-Weight Identity (incl. xJack cards and voicetronix vpb) support
UVIDEO_DESC= RFC4175 uncompressed video RTP payload
AEC_DESC= Accoustic echo cancellation
-NO_STAGE= yes
.include <bsd.port.options.mk>
.ifdef OPALDIR
@@ -293,11 +292,15 @@ CONFIGURE_ARGS+= --disable-gsmamr \
--disable-ruby
post-install:
- ${LN} -sf libopal.so.${PORTVERSION} ${PREFIX}/lib/libopal.so.${PVERSION_MAJOR}
- ${LN} -sf libopal.so.${PORTVERSION} ${PREFIX}/lib/libopal.so.${PVERSION_MINOR}
+ ${LN} -sf libopal.so.${PORTVERSION} ${STAGEDIR}${PREFIX}/lib/libopal.so.${PVERSION_MAJOR}
+ ${LN} -sf libopal.so.${PORTVERSION} ${STAGEDIR}${PREFIX}/lib/libopal.so.${PVERSION_MINOR}
.if ${PORT_OPTIONS:MDEBUG}
- ${LN} -sf libopal_d.so.${PORTVERSION} ${PREFIX}/lib/libopal_d.so.${PVERSION_MAJOR}
- ${LN} -sf libopal_d.so.${PORTVERSION} ${PREFIX}/lib/libopal_d.so.${PVERSION_MINOR}
+ ${LN} -sf libopal_d.so.${PORTVERSION} ${STAGEDIR}${PREFIX}/lib/libopal_d.so.${PVERSION_MAJOR}
+ ${LN} -sf libopal_d.so.${PORTVERSION} ${STAGEDIR}${PREFIX}/lib/libopal_d.so.${PVERSION_MINOR}
.endif
+ @${STRIP_CMD} ${STAGEDIR}${PREFIX}/lib/libopal.so.${PORTVERSION}
+ @${STRIP_CMD} ${STAGEDIR}${PREFIX}/lib/opal-${PORTVERSION}/codecs/video/h264_video_pwplugin_helper
+ @${STRIP_CMD} ${STAGEDIR}${PREFIX}/lib/opal-${PORTVERSION}/*/*.so
+ @${STRIP_CMD} ${STAGEDIR}${PREFIX}/lib/opal-${PORTVERSION}/*/*/*.so
.include <bsd.port.mk>